• Авторизация


Freenet 13-12-2010 18:41 к комментариям - к полной версии - понравилось!


Я думаю сеть вроде Freenet не использует ключи для идентификации блоков файлов потому что выросла из файлообменника и тащит на себе груз морально устаревших технологий. На самом деле решение проблемы анонимного динамического контента упирается в создание распределенной анонимной базы данных и RIA у клиента. Задачами, которые надо при этом решить являются:
* разделение записи БД с резервированием между узлами сети (практически решена)
* распределение механизмов обработки записей между узлами с взаимным контролем шулерства
* организация системы политик доступа пользователей к записям
Реализация такой базы дает такие, в том числе и коммерческие, преимущества что будет переворотом в Сети.
вверх^ к полной версии понравилось! в evernote
Комментарии (5):
13-12-2010-18:42 удалить
Как вы правильно заметили, первая задача, в общем, решена. Что касается двух других, то всё относительно просто. Для решения проблемы целостности информации на узлах (я так понял под шулерством имелось в виду именно это) есть PGP-ключи (автор подписывает свои статьи/комментарии, клиент при выкачке проверяет подписи, для получения клиентом ключа автора есть бесплатные сервера-хранилища ключей). Лучшая политика доступа - information must be free! - т.е. отсутствие политики. В особо критичных случаях информацию можно тем же PGP шифровать для ограниченного круга лиц (или для одного виртуального лица чей private key доступен оному ограниченному кругу лиц), тогда остальные к ней доступ не получат.
Rusov 13-12-2010-18:45 удалить
Ответ на комментарий # Конечно, быть свободной информации хорошо, но... Есть целый ряд проблем:
1. Вандализм. Пример - Википедия, но там с ним борятся специально обученные, практически святые люди.
2. Совместное авторство. Необходимо, например для работы над общедоступным контентом, ограниченной группы лиц.
3. Служебная информация бизнес-процессов. Если делать полноценный анонимный сервис, то он должен помимо контента содержать некоторые модели бизнес-процессов, например учет кармы пользователя :), или просто рейтинга (контента, пользователей, узлов). Доступ к изменению этой информации должны иметь только определенные боты.

То есть надо делать политики. Контроль и выполнение политик осуществляется ботами или сервлетами, работающими на узлах сети. Однако в такой сети каждый узел потенциально ненадежен и может шулерствовать (как это по-русски "malicious node"). По этому необходима дублирование и взаимная проверка работы сервлетов, разными узлами сети.
13-12-2010-18:48 удалить
# Вандализм. Не понял. Я написал статью, подписал своим private PGP ключём. Статья лежит на куче хабов в p2p-сети. У читателя - мой public PGP ключ полученный от специального PGP-сервера. Если один из хабов подменит мою статью она уже не пройдёт автоматическую проверку PGP-подписи у читателя и его программа для доступа в эту сеть просто перевытянет мою статью с другого хаба.
# Совместное авторство. Это задача скорее для wiki-подобных систем, чем для этой p2p-сети. Задача этой сети - предоставить читателям доступ к информации (уже после (совместного) написания), и гарантировать невозможность удаления или модификации этой информации в интересах третьих лиц.
# Кармы, рейтинги... Я предпочитаю unix-way: чтобы одна система решала одну, простую задачу. Фильтрацию интересного контента вероятно лучше осуществлять на стороне пользователя а-ля спам-фильтр. Оценки автору и/или статье для поощрения можно выставлять с помощью других систем.
23-07-2011-20:31 удалить
говённая ваша статья!
Aendor 03-01-2012-14:53 удалить
Аноним, да мне поебать тебя


Комментарии (5): вверх^

Вы сейчас не можете прокомментировать это сообщение.

Дневник Freenet | Aendor - Текст как-то по-дебильному написан (с) | Лента друзей Aendor / Полная версия Добавить в друзья Страницы: раньше»